- Employment Opportunities
Luxembourg is home to a thriving job market, especially for professionals in various sectors.
Key Industries
Finance: The banking and financial services sector is one of the strongest in Europe. Major global banks and firms like Deloitte, EY, and PwC have a presence here.
IT and Tech: Luxembourg is a hub for tech innovation, attracting professionals in cybersecurity, software development, and data analytics.
Logistics: The strategic location in Europe makes Luxembourg a hotspot for logistics and supply chain companies.
Healthcare: With a robust healthcare system, opportunities abound for medical professionals and support staff.
Hospitality and Retail: The growing tourism sector offers roles in hotels, restaurants, and retail.
Work Visa Requirements
Non-EU nationals need a job offer to apply for a work visa.
Key documents include:
Employment contract.
Proof of qualifications.
Residence permit application.

- Education Opportunities
Luxembourg offers world-class education, making it a great destination for students and academics.
Why Study in Luxembourg?
Multilingual Programs: Courses are available in English, French, and German.
Affordable Tuition: Public universities offer low-cost, high-quality education.
Post-Study Work Options: Graduates can stay and work in Luxembourg after completing their studies.
Top Institutions
University of Luxembourg: Known for research and multilingual education.
Sacred Heart University Luxembourg: Offers specialized MBA programs.
Student Visa Requirements
Proof of acceptance from a Luxembourg institution.
Financial proof (€1,250/month).
Valid health insurance.

- Business Opportunities
Luxembourg’s pro-business environment is ideal for entrepreneurs and investors.
Why Start a Business in Luxembourg?
Low Corporate Taxes: Attractive tax policies for businesses.
Strategic Location: Easy access to major European markets.
Support for Startups: Government grants and incubators like Luxinnovation aid startups.
Steps to Start a Business
Register your company with the Luxembourg Business Register.
Obtain a business permit.
Ensure compliance with tax and labor laws.

- Living and Settling in Luxembourg
Luxembourg offers an excellent quality of life for residents.
Why Live in Luxembourg?
Safety: One of the safest countries in the world.
Multicultural Society: 48% of the population are foreigners, creating a diverse community.
Free Public Transport: Available nationwide for residents and visitors.
Healthcare: A universal healthcare system ensures access to top medical services.
Cost of Living
Accommodation: Ranges from €800–€2,500/month depending on location.
Utilities: Approx. €200/month for a family.
Food: Dining out averages €15–€25 per meal.
- Tourism and Short-Term Visits
Luxembourg is a beautiful country with a mix of modern attractions and historic landmarks.
Must-Visit Places
Vianden Castle: A stunning medieval castle.
Old Quarter of Luxembourg City: A UNESCO World Heritage Site.
Mullerthal Region: Known as “Little Switzerland,” perfect for hiking.
Echternach: The oldest town in Luxembourg with beautiful abbeys.
Visa for Tourists
Non-EU nationals require a Schengen visa.
Documents needed:
Valid passport.
Travel insurance (€30,000 minimum coverage).
Proof of accommodation and return travel.

FAQs About Moving to Luxembourg
- Is Luxembourg expensive to live in?
Yes, it’s one of the pricier countries in Europe, but high wages and benefits often balance the costs.
- Do I need to speak multiple languages to work in Luxembourg?
Multilingualism is an advantage, but English-speaking roles are available, especially in finance and IT.
- Can I apply for permanent residency?
After 5 years of legal residence, you can apply for permanent residency.
